A friend gave me one of these DAS in a red pot last spring. The thing had not been watered all winter and had just been sitting on a covered porch receiving whatever rain/snow blew in onto it. It survived just fine and is now in a landscaping bed at my house. But I'm in zone 6, not 4!

With the new little Christmas tree 2023/26 contest in stride,
I found it relevant to update this post.

Letā€™s just say things didnā€™t go very well for these trees. None of them made it to the point of being planted In a forest group.

I canā€™t remember exactly how many I bought. I think like 18.

Out of all of those only five survived. Those five got put in the ground at my previous house. I drove by the old house and saw they were still alive.
- they are the ones I did the least amount of hack on.
None of them Made it to a new pot.

however, I have zero regrets!šŸ¤£šŸ˜Š

It was a lot of fun.
